Dead Batteries

If the batteries in your Mercedes key fob begin to deplete it may be difficult to find an answer. It can be difficult to make use of your Mercedes key fob's lock, unlock, panic, or panic buttons. In some cases it could cause your KEYLESS GO remote to stop functioning altogether.

If your key fob is on its last legs it's time for a replacement it. It's simple to replace mercedes key your Mercedes key fob at your home in Springfield and Eugene.

First, determine the type of key fob that you own. Some models have Chrome Keys and others have Smart Keys. The difference will determine how often your key fob's battery should be replaced.

Once you've determined the type of key you have, get the right replacement batteries for your Mercedes. Both the Chrome and Smart keys use 3-volt CR 2025 batteries, which you can easily locate at the majority of grocery stores and hardware stores.

Lost Keys

It can be a terrifying experience to lose a key, especially if you have a Mercedes or other luxury vehicle. If you've got the appropriate strategies, you will avoid this issue.

First, ensure you have a backup key. You can purchase one from the internet or at your local auto parts store if suspect you'll lose your original key.

Another alternative is to hire an auto locksmith. You can search online or in your local phone book for a locksmith that specializes in auto repair. It is a good idea that you call one before you go to any other. They can repair your car quickly and accurately.

A locksmith can also program the replacement key for you, which will ensure it works properly. This is the best solution in case you've lost your original keys, however it will cost you some additional.

An authorized Mercedes dealer can also offer a spare key. This will require you to go to the dealership with your original registration for your vehicle or passport or other form of identification as well as the VIN number for your vehicle.

It is also recommended to bring your vehicle to the dealership so that you can allow them to synchronize your keys before you drive away. This is a requirement Mercedes sets up to stop thieves from taking vehicles.
